That\u2019s about $1,000 today\u2014not a fortune, but enough for someone with big dreams. He began his career as a soap salesman, hustling Wrigley&#8217;s Scouring Soap (produced by his father&#8217;s company) through the streets of New England.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<figure class=\"wp-block-image size-large\"><img fetchpriority=\"high\" decoding=\"async\" width=\"1024\" height=\"683\" src=\"https:\/\/onlykutts.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2025\/04\/William-Wrigley-Jr-1024x683.jpg\" alt=\"\" class=\"wp-image-7740\" srcset=\"https:\/\/onlykutts.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2025\/04\/William-Wrigley-Jr-1024x683.jpg 1024w, https:\/\/onlykutts.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2025\/04\/William-Wrigley-Jr-300x200.jpg 300w, https:\/\/onlykutts.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2025\/04\/William-Wrigley-Jr-768x512.jpg 768w, https:\/\/onlykutts.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2025\/04\/William-Wrigley-Jr-600x400.jpg 600w, https:\/\/onlykutts.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2025\/04\/William-Wrigley-Jr.jpg 1200w\" sizes=\"(max-width: 1024px) 100vw, 1024px\" \/><\/figure>\n\n\n\n<p>Young Wrigley wasn\u2019t just selling soap. He was absorbing the art of the pitch\u2014learning how to grab attention, keep customers hooked, and build a product around a promise. So, he offered small incentives\u2014first baking powder, then chewing gum\u2014as a freebie. And something funny happened.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>The freebies were more popular than the soap itself.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>First, the baking powder outshone the soap, so Wrigley started selling baking powder instead. Then he added gum as a bonus with the powder\u2014and again, people loved the gum even more.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>That\u2019s when Wrigley pivoted again. Forget the soap. Forget the powder. He was fully committed to chewing gum.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\">From Side Hustle to Centre Stage<\/h2>\n\n\n\n<figure class=\"wp-block-gallery has-nested-images columns-default is-cropped wp-block-gallery-2 is-layout-flex wp-block-gallery-is-layout-flex\">\n<figure class=\"wp-block-image size-large\"><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" width=\"1024\" height=\"538\" data-id=\"7743\" src=\"https:\/\/onlykutts.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2025\/04\/wrigley-gums-first-1024x538.webp\" alt=\"\" class=\"wp-image-7743\" srcset=\"https:\/\/onlykutts.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2025\/04\/wrigley-gums-first-1024x538.webp 1024w, https:\/\/onlykutts.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2025\/04\/wrigley-gums-first-300x158.webp 300w, https:\/\/onlykutts.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2025\/04\/wrigley-gums-first-768x403.webp 768w, https:\/\/onlykutts.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2025\/04\/wrigley-gums-first-600x315.webp 600w, https:\/\/onlykutts.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2025\/04\/wrigley-gums-first.webp 1200w\" sizes=\"(max-width: 1024px) 100vw, 1024px\" \/><\/figure>\n\n\n\n<figure class=\"wp-block-image size-large\"><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" width=\"600\" height=\"429\" data-id=\"7744\" src=\"https:\/\/onlykutts.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2025\/04\/Wrigley-Nips.jpg\" alt=\"\" class=\"wp-image-7744\" srcset=\"https:\/\/onlykutts.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2025\/04\/Wrigley-Nips.jpg 600w, https:\/\/onlykutts.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2025\/04\/Wrigley-Nips-300x215.jpg 300w\" sizes=\"(max-width: 600px) 100vw, 600px\" \/><\/figure>\n<\/figure>\n\n\n\n<p>At first, Wrigley wasn\u2019t inventing gum. He was selling it alongside perks like coffee grinders and display cases to help dealers promote it to consumers. His gift was marketing, not manufacturing.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>But that changed in 1911, when he bought out the Zeno Manufacturing Company, giving him complete control of production. Wrigley wasn\u2019t just selling gum; he was building a brand.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\">Launching the Greats: Juicy Fruit, Spearmint, and Doublemint<\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p>The first big break came at the 1893 Chicago World\u2019s Fair, where Juicy Fruit debuted. It started minty but evolved into the fruity flavour we know today.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Not long after, Wrigley launched Spearmint, a sharper, cleaner-flavoured gum that quickly gained traction thanks to a massive advertising campaign. His motto? \u201cTell \u2019em quick and tell \u2019em often.\u201d<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Then came Doublemint in 1914\u2014a more substantial, peppermint-forward gum that would become iconic through its Doublemint Twins ad campaign, launched in 1939.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<figure class=\"wp-block-image size-full\"><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" width=\"800\" height=\"432\" src=\"https:\/\/onlykutts.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2025\/04\/YourStory-Wrigleys.avif\" alt=\"\" class=\"wp-image-7745\" srcset=\"https:\/\/onlykutts.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2025\/04\/YourStory-Wrigleys.avif 800w, https:\/\/onlykutts.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2025\/04\/YourStory-Wrigleys-300x162.avif 300w, https:\/\/onlykutts.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2025\/04\/YourStory-Wrigleys-768x415.avif 768w, https:\/\/onlykutts.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2025\/04\/YourStory-Wrigleys-600x324.avif 600w\" sizes=\"(max-width: 800px) 100vw, 800px\" \/><\/figure>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\">Crises, Comebacks, and a Brilliant Bet<\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p>But the path wasn\u2019t smooth. A factory fire, advertising losses, and manufacturing challenges could have permanently closed the doors.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>However, in 1907, a financial panic caused advertising prices to plummet. Wrigley seized the moment, buying up ad space across the country. His bet paid off\u2014Spearmint soon became the best-selling gum in the world.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>His pitch wasn\u2019t just flavour\u2014it was function. Wrigley claimed his gum relieved stress, soothed stomachs, and sharpened focus. It was almost a wellness product disguised as a candy bar.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\">Going Global: A Sticky Expansion<\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p>Between 1910 and 1939, Wrigley expanded into Canada, Australia, the UK, and New Zealand, launching new products like P.K., a pellet-style gum, and setting up manufacturing hubs abroad.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Back home, production exploded\u2014from 8.5 million to over 10 billion sticks per year in the 1920s. By the time Wrigley died in 1932, his company had generated $75 million in annual revenue, with brands sold in over 30 languages worldwide.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\">The War Years and Orbit\u2019s Arrival<\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p>Ingredient shortages forced the removal of premium gum brands like Doublemint and Juicy Fruit from store shelves during World War II. But Wrigley continued producing them exclusively for American troops\u2014a gesture of patriotism and clever brand-building.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Wrigley filled the void by introducing Orbit, a wartime alternative gum, with a disclaimer that its quality was not up to par. After the war, Orbit disappeared\u2014until its comeback in 1976 as a sugar-free option.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<figure class=\"wp-block-image size-large\"><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" width=\"1024\" height=\"682\" src=\"https:\/\/onlykutts.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2025\/04\/orbit-chewing-gum-1024x682.jpg\" alt=\"\" class=\"wp-image-7746\" srcset=\"https:\/\/onlykutts.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2025\/04\/orbit-chewing-gum-1024x682.jpg 1024w, https:\/\/onlykutts.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2025\/04\/orbit-chewing-gum-300x200.jpg 300w, https:\/\/onlykutts.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2025\/04\/orbit-chewing-gum-768x512.jpg 768w, https:\/\/onlykutts.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2025\/04\/orbit-chewing-gum-600x400.jpg 600w, https:\/\/onlykutts.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2025\/04\/orbit-chewing-gum.jpg 1063w\" sizes=\"(max-width: 1024px) 100vw, 1024px\" \/><\/figure>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\">Barcodes and Breakthroughs<\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p>In 1974, Wrigley made retail history. A pack of Juicy Fruit became the first product ever scanned using a UPC barcode\u2014a tech milestone.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>A decade later, in 1984, Wrigley introduced Extra, a long-lasting, sugar-free gum. Backed by the American Dental Association, Extra quickly became the #1 sugar-free gum in the U.S.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\">The Mars Merger<\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p>In 2008, Wrigley was acquired by Mars, Inc., for $23 billion, creating the world\u2019s biggest candy company.
